Ingredients
- 8 Slices brioche Challah, Texas Toast, Cinnamon, or French Bread, sliced
- 6 eggs
- 3/4 cup half n half or Whole Milk or Heavy Cream
- 2 Tablespoons sugar
- 2 teaspoons vanilla
- Pinch of salt
- 1/4 - 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
- butter for griddle
- Toppings Ideas:
- powdered sugar
- maple syrup
- berries
- Fresh fruit
- Whipped Cream

Instructions
- In a shallow bowl or pie plate, make the sweet custard batter by whisking together eggs, half n half, sugar, vanilla, salt, and cinnamon. You may even whip it in a blender.
- Dip the bread into the custard batter for about 1 minute per side, to fully coat the bread.
- Heat a skillet over medium heat. Place a pat of butter and let it begin to sizzle. Add french toast slices dipped into custard into the skillet. Cook for 2-3 minutes per side. Watch carefully as you may want to LOWER the heat to medium-low if the bread is browning too quickly. You want it to be fully cooked on the inside as well so low and slow wins the race.
- Remove from skillet and place on a wire rack so the French Toast doesn't become soggy. The air circulation helps keeps any steam from forming underneath the French Toast. You may also keep the French Toast warm by placing in an oven set to 200 degrees.
- Repeat by placing another pat of butter in the skillet and continue to cook remaining bread slices.
- Top with Butter, Powdered Sugar, Maple Syrup, and Fresh Fruit.
